DELPHI 创建 CGI 应用程序通过网页查询 SQL 数据库实例
DELPHI 是一种功能强大且广泛使用的集成开发环境,支持各种类型的服务器进程来生成动态 HTML。通过使用 DELPHI,我们可以创建一个 CGI 应用程序,通过网页查询 SQL 数据库实例。
CGI(Common Gateway Interface)是一种服务器端的接口标准,允许外部应用程序与 web 服务器进行交互。DELPHI 支持四种类型的服务器进程来生成动态 HTML,分别是 SAPI、NSAPI、CGI 和 ISAPI。DELPHI 可以帮助我们维持一个通用的代码基础,将工程编译到 CGI、ISAPI 或 NSAPI 中。
在本实例中,我们将使用 DELPHI 创建一个 CGI 应用程序,通过网页查询 SQL 数据库实例。我们需要建立一个数据库别名,并设置权限以便查询 PUBS 库数据。然后,我们可以使用 DELPHI 的 sql explorer 工具来创建数据库别名。
接下来,我们可以编程来建立 CGI 应用程序。我们需要启动 DELPHI,选择 File -> New -> WEB Server Application,然后选择 CGI stand alone executable 并单击 OK。这将创建一个新的 CGI 工程。下一步,我们需要添加定制逻辑。我们可以将数据控件和查询控件添加到 components 中,然后添加一个动作来处理事件。
在事件处理器中,我们可以添加代码来执行特定的操作。例如,我们可以使用 Request 和 Response 对象来处理 HTTP 请求和响应。我们也可以使用 SQL 连接来查询数据库。
使用 DELPHI 创建 CGI 应用程序可以帮助我们快速开发动态的 Web 应用程序,并且可以轻松地与 SQL 数据库集成。 DELPHI 的强大功能和易于使用的界面使其成为开发 CGI 应用程序的理想选择。
知识点:
1. DELPHI 是一种功能强大且广泛使用的集成开发环境,支持各种类型的服务器进程来生成动态 HTML。
2. CGI 是一种服务器端的接口标准,允许外部应用程序与 web 服务器进行交互。
3. DELPHI 支持四种类型的服务器进程来生成动态 HTML,分别是 SAPI、NSAPI、CGI 和 ISAPI。
4. 使用 DELPHI 可以创建一个 CGI 应用程序,通过网页查询 SQL 数据库实例。
5. 需要建立数据库别名,并设置权限以便查询 PUBS 库数据。
6. 使用 DELPHI 的 sql explorer 工具可以创建数据库别名。
7. 在事件处理器中,可以添加代码来执行特定的操作,例如使用 Request 和 Response 对象来处理 HTTP 请求和响应。
8. 可以使用 SQL 连接来查询数据库。
DELPHI 是一种功能强大且广泛使用的集成开发环境,支持各种类型的服务器进程来生成动态 HTML。使用 DELPHI 创建 CGI 应用程序可以帮助我们快速开发动态的 Web 应用程序,并且可以轻松地与 SQL 数据库集成。